The Brown Booby was seen this morning just after sunrise(7:35-7:45) by myself 
and a group from Geneva. It was flying around between Donnelly's Pier and the 
Tower, coming as close in as the green channel markers. Watched it fly between 
La Salle Park and the Bird Island pier working its way down river towards the 
Peace Bridge, at which point I lost sight of it. I tried to relocate the bird 
from La Salle Park and Squaw Island, with no luck. Went back to the tower from 
1-4 but myself and others couldn't relocate the bird. My guess is it's still 
around, the stronger winds today seemed to be forcing most birds into the 
harbor or down river to feed, rather than out on the lake.
